Moral Considerations in the Age of Major Models

The emergence of major models, with their impressive capabilities in creating text, images, and even programming|scripts|, raises a multitude of ethical considerations that demand careful attention. One pressing concern is the potential for bias in these models, which can amplify societal stereotypes. This can lead to harmful outcomes and exacerbate existing disparities.

Another significant problem is the use of major models for fraudulent purposes, such as creating propaganda or impersonating individuals.

Furthermore, there are concerns about the interpretability of these models, making it difficult to grasp their decision-making. This lack of clarity can weaken trust and liability.

Finally, the likelihood for major models to transform the job market raises substantial questions about the effects on workers and communities.

Addressing these ethical challenges requires a comprehensive approach involving stakeholders from academia, industry, government, and civil groups. Transparent dialogue, comprehensive governance, and a commitment to moral advancement are crucial for ensuring that major models are used for the good of humanity.
